Campaign Finance Reports Released

By: Monte Schisler, News Director
Posted: Wednesday, February 01, 2012

The latest campaign finance reports have been released by the announced candidates for US Senate in Missouri.

Republican Congressman Todd Akin says he raised just over 231-thousand dollars during the last quarter, giving him more than 1-point-1 million dollars in his campaign checkbook.

Former Republican State Treasurer Sarah Steelman has more than 570-thousand dollars on hand, while Republican John Brunner has just under 210-thousand dollars in his campaign coffers. The St. Louis businessman made the largest individual contribution during the reporting period by giving slightly more than a million dollars to his own campaign.

For incumbent Democratic Senator Claire McCaskill – she has 5 million dollars on hand, after raising nearly 1-point-4 million dollars during the last quarter.
